Groupe la Francaise Sells 9,322 Shares of The Travelers Companies, Inc. $TRV

Groupe la Francaise trimmed its position in shares of The Travelers Companies, Inc. (NYSE:TRVFree Report) by 35.6% during the 2nd qu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 16,830 shares of the insurance provider’s stock after selling 9,322 shares during the period. Groupe la Francaise’s holdings in Travelers Companies were worth $5,556,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Travelers Companies Stock Performance

Shares of TRV stock opened at $369.01 on Tuesday. The Travelers Companies, Inc. has a one year low of $252.26 and a one year high of $398.70. The company’s 50-day moving average is $364.21 and its 200 day moving average is $323.98. The company has a market capitalization of $76.96 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 9.88,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 2.48 and a beta of 0.44.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.27, a quick ratio of 0.33 and a current ratio of 0.33.

Travelers Companies (NYSE:TRVG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Friday, July 17th. The insurance provider reported $10.04 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$5.41 by $4.63. The business had revenue of $12.15 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$11.26 billion. Travelers Companies had a net margin of 16.95% and a return on equity of 25.41%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up .3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$6.51 earnings per share. Sell-side analysts expect that The Travelers Companies, Inc. will post 33.82 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Travelers Companies Profile

(Free Report)

The Travelers Companies, Inc (NYSE: TRV) is a leading provider of property and casualty insurance products and services. The company underwrites a broad range of commercial and personal insurance lines, offering coverage designed to protect individuals, small and midsize businesses, and large corporate clients against property loss, liability, and other operational risks. Travelers is known for combining underwriting, claims management and risk control services to help clients prevent losses and recover when incidents occur.

On the commercial side, Travelers writes primary and specialty coverages including property, general liability, commercial auto, workers’ compensation, professional and management liability, surety and inland marine.
